Hyundai Motor Group announced release of its luxury brand Genesis’ EQ900 (international model name – G90) on Tuesday, a premium full-sized sedan with latest tech all Hyundai has to offer.

“EQ900 is a premium sedan which Hyundai took great care in developing. We are aiming to advance into international car market by applying every latest tech of Hyundai.” Jung Mong-gu, the President of Hyundai Motor Group addressed the visitors of the releasing event held at Hyatt Hotel, Seoul.

“With the best performance and art of the line quality control, EQ900 will compete with the world’s finest rivals,” He added.

The luxury sedan EQ900 is the top class of six lines which the Genesis brand will develop by the year 2020. The project started as “HI” last 2012 and had over 1,200 engineers involved during its 4 years of development.

EQ900’s rivals are Mercedes Benz S class, BMW 7 Series and other models which share the similar segment. One of distinguishing features of EQ900 is “Highway Driving Assistant” (HAD). It assists the driver when driving on a highway. Hyundai explained the technology applied is similar to a system applied to an unmanned vehicle.

Incomparable comfort is important aspect needed in the full-sized sedan segment. “First Class VIP Seat” is installed in the EQ900’s rear seat. The VIP seat is designed and developed from an idea of the first class seats installed in airliners.
